How Alergard 120mg Tablet works:
Histamine blocker Alergard (120mg tablets) counteracts the inflammatory response. This antihistamine medication inhibits histamine's action, alleviating associated symptoms like itching, redness, swelling, and irritation.

What if you forget to take Alergard 120mg Tablet :
Should you forget a dose of your Alergard 120mg Tablet, administer it at your earliest convenience. Nevertheless, if your next scheduled dose is imminent, omit the missed dose and resume your usual dosing regimen. Avoid taking a double dose.
